analphabeto
Portuguese
Adjective
analphabeto (feminine analphabeta, masculine plural analphabetos, feminine plural analphabetas)
- Pre-reform spelling (used until 1943 in Brazil and 1911 in Portugal) of analfabeto.
Noun
analphabeto m (plural analphabetos, feminine analphabeta, feminine plural analphabetas)
- Pre-reform spelling (used until 1943 in Brazil and 1911 in Portugal) of analfabeto.
- 1933, Graciliano Ramos, chapter VII, in Cahetés[1], 1st edition, Rio de Janeiro: Schmidt, page 48:
- — Um ignorante, um analphabeto...
- “An ignorant person, an illiterate...”
